William C. Taylor III

December 20, 1947 ~ November 3, 2017 (age 69) 69 Years Old


NASHUA- William C. Taylor III, 69, died peacefully Friday, November 3, 2017 at St. Joseph Hospital in Nashua. He was the beloved husband of Jean (Borges) Taylor.

William was born in Revere, MA on December 20, 1947 and was the son of the late William C. Taylor and Etta B. (Roy) Taylor. He served in the United States Navy until he was honorably discharged in 1972.

For 36 years, he was employed by General Electric Company in Lynn, MA and he worked as a calibrator until his retirement.

In his free time, he enjoyed being out in the ministry as one Jehovah’s Witnesses, playing horse shoes, and bowling. In his early years, he enjoyed playing softball and was a track star in High School. Above all, his most cherished time was spent with his loving family.

In addition to his wife Jean, William is survived by his daughter Jennifer Taylor of Nashua; his son Bill Taylor and his wife Jill of Barrington NH; his four grandchildren, Kaleigh Agnew, Will, Amelia, and Miriam Taylor. He is also survived by his three sisters, Debby Hennessey and her husband Jim of Freemont NH; Peggy Curley and her husband John of Hampstead NH; and Sue Lorette and her husband Jerry of Lynn, MA; as well as many nieces, nephews, and cousins.
